Access Keys (NAV-WEB-004)

Don't use access keys

Access keys are HTML elements that allow web developers to assign keyboard shortcuts to elements. Inconsistencies between keyboard shortcuts and keyboard commands used by screen reader and keyboard only users create accessibility complications so to avoid complications, access keys should not be used.

Requirements

No Access Keys (NAV-WEB-004-01)

Access keys MUST not be used.

 

Single Character Keyboard Shortcuts (NAV-WEB-004-02)

If a single character shortcut is used then users MUST have the option to either turn it off or remap it to one or more non-printable keyboard characters.

-OR-

Make sure the single character shortcut is only active when the component it affects has focus.


Test Procedures

FAE > Navigation > Access Keys (NAV-WEB-004-01-T)

Confirm that no access keys are used on the page.

Keyboard (NAV-WEB-004-02-T)

Confirm that where a single character shortcut is used that users have the option to either turn it off or remap it to one or more non-printable keyboard characters.

-OR-

Make sure the single character shortcut is only active when the component it affects has focus.


Related Content

WCAG Success Criteria

W3C Techniques

W3C Failures

These materials and steps outlined on this website are provided “AS IS” and are intended for illustrative purposes only. They should not be relied upon for marketing, legal, tax, financial, regulatory or other advice. You are responsible for the legal aspects of any implementation of the concepts illustrated herein. Further, Visa neither makes any warranty or representation as to the completeness or accuracy of this information, nor assumes any liability or responsibility that may result from reliance on such information.  You should not act or rely on such content without seeking the advice of a professional.  All brand names, logos and/or trademarks are the property of their respective owners, are used for identification purposes only, and do not necessarily imply product endorsement or affiliation with Visa.